### v2.8.0 — Setting renamed

The Moonwrack tide-table widget setting TIDE_FEED_KEY is now TIDE_SOURCE_TOKEN. Old env files will log a deprecation warning until v3.0, then fail. Update customer configs during the next maintenance window; no data migration is needed. The renamed secret should be placed on the line below.

sealed setting: LEDGER_TOKEN20=6148d35bbb480b0ab79e

[ ] Weekly cash-box run — Thornby Depot to Aldercroft branch. Confirm the box is sealed with a numbered tamper strip and that the count sheet from the morning till reconciliation is inside the outer pouch. Receiving site staff should have the log book open before the vehicle arrives and check the strip number against the manifest. Do not accept a box with a broken or mismatched seal; call the Thornby supervisor instead. On arrival, the courier must complete the step noted below.

courier memo of bahop-bajeg: the quenvan ralvan courier leaves the gorox ledger at gate 9738 under passcode 494380

Welcome to the Shrinkwright CLI plugin program. Plugin authors extend the batch resize pipeline by registering hooks in the manifest; each hook runs once per image, after decode and before encode. Install the dev toolchain with the bootstrap script, then run the conformance suite locally. Before publishing your first plugin, you must unlock the signing vault, which requires the recovery passphrase below.

recovery phrase for tafop-fawep: zorwyn-ulaox

**Onboarding: Soft Deletes in Orders (Weekly Sync Notes)**

Quick refresher: the Marrowbay orders table never hard-deletes. We set `deleted_at` and the Skimmer views filter those rows out. If an order "vanishes," it's almost always a missing view filter, not data loss. Restores go through the Undelete console — to unlock it in staging, use the recovery passphrase below.

strongbox words: oliael-gilax-lamael

Rather than patching the homegrown queue again, this change swaps in Larkspur's managed worker pool. For new folks: the old queue lived in `jobs/legacy/` and had no retry semantics, which caused the duplicate-invoice incidents. The new pool gives us visibility timeouts, dead-lettering, and bounded concurrency out of the box. Behavior should be identical for callers; only the dispatch layer changes. The pool is configured with the constants below.

constants for yaduf-fahag:
BUDGETS = {
    "kelix": 528,
    "briwyn": 734,
}